Reasons why windows sucks! Tuesday, July 8, 2008

I can't stand anymore or go back to windows at any cost. It really sucks. What I intend to do here is consider the accessibility and usability part of windows and why it sucks. I haven't dealt with the copycat part of windows which is to be made a full post like this.

Windows is the biggest scam in the computer world.

I feel windows has contributed to the productivity paradox. It many times remained the cause for the paradox.

This time parasite takes all your time

I'd say the paradox is because of the time you waited for it to boot up or restart after some crash, You must have spent a lot of time watching the windows installer's progress bar to finish installation.

You also might have spent a lot of time on whatever problem that you faced. Lot of them are conflicts. Windows was the real time waster in my business.

Further proof:

Growing bigger and faster

How many times windows updates are automatically installed on your computer. You know it. Do you ever wonder if those updates and upgrades have increased your productivity or did they ever speed up your system in any means?

Truth about updates

The reality is that you waste bandwidth by allowing updates which make no real changes to the OS. By default windows allocates 20% of your Internet bandwidth for automatic upgrades. What if you turn off automatic updates? There are no updates installed but also the bandwidth is also not given back to your normal internet connection. 20% of your Bandwidth is wasted at last.


Wake up People!

Its time to go for a faster computer and a better operating system. Microsoft is making money by selling the latest and greatest operating system.In fact windows does not ship a single useful application with its OS and its the inefficient operating system which makes your computer look like the dumb and slow duck.It's all a part of the scam.

Computer CRASHES are not normal

Believe me, your computer is designed to run for weeks together without crashing and your Intel or AMD processor is just great! Crashing everyday is NOT normal. It is accepted normal because of windows.

How many times did you use windows help and support?

Windows help is pretty useless.What a time waster. How many times did you have had a problem and windows help had an answer? Also I have never solved a problem I had using the Windows Help Troubleshooter.

WinXP help tries to be smarter by taking you to Web but sadly some are broken URLs.

What new features?

Microsoft harps on the new features that they provide with each release. Features that are hardly ever used. I want the computer to remember the last directory I opened and hate opening My Computer and navigating again. This is just one feature that most computer users want. The latest release Windows vista does not even provide it.

Still more there was a feature called spotlight in Mac OS 10 which gives instant access to search files stored on hard disk. Guess what? You must have seen a search bar in the start menu in Vista. After all the big old copy cat has no ideas of its own and including new features from OS X. There are more stuff copied from it. This is the most popular one.

Do you think vista had made life easier? A feature is something that makes the user feel better, not lost in a forest.

Idiotic Behavior

Why does windows blame the user for all the times it had crashed. It also insists checking the hard disk for errors. Meanwhile it also says that the system was not shutdown properly. What a great way to make the user feel something was wrong with their usage.Its not the user's fault that windows crashed. Microsoft take responsibility for its buggy OS.


Windows has a registry

It has such a great thing called registry and its the best and worst part of windows architecture. The best part is it stores all the settings and the worst part is that if your system is infected by a virus you delete something that your anti-virus says. Guess what removing the registry entry makes the system throw an error each time the system starts. It is really annoying if there is something deleted from the registry by mistake.

Busy work

It makes you wait by showing the sand clock most of the time. Windows is busy when you want to get something done. There is no option other than to wait and watch the sand clock disappear. You must have used the search feature in XP which takes all the time of its own to list a few documents.

Viruses are tiny and invisible. They affect the system in big ways. Can you tell me which is the best anti virus? Did you spend a lot of time deciding that? There is no answer. But it depends on the type of virus that infects your system.I'm sure there are millions of viruses out there.

I still wonder how such an OS is in existence. Might be because people did not look at the alternatives.It owes its existence to microsoft's monopoly and marketing strategy.

Its time to look at this page where I mentioned alternatives using free softwares.

SEO and Me Tuesday, July 1, 2008

SEO is Search Engine Optimization and it means optimizing the web sites for its pages to appear on SERPs(Search Engine Result Pages). I would call this rocket science more or less because SEO involves a large set of parameters that determine the page rank. I'm not speaking about the SEO factors here. It runs to a huge list having 100+ parameters.I'm speaking about the unknown side of my business.

You cannot produce instant results

Unless you are running a site that updates news, 3-5 times a day. You cannot see instant results with SEO. In short a web page published yesterday will not show up on the search results today.In terms of long term profit business one who does SEO cannot show results to their customer in a short time. Its up to the people who run the business to convince them about their efforts to their clients.There are some web sites out there who promise "high Google rank"
in two weeks. These are people who either lie or someone who owns a 7+ page rank. The second possibility might not be true because everyone who does SEO is after instant benefits and they undoubtedly commit some mistakes while they don't notice them.Finally its the major corporates whose official web sites fall under the 7+ category.You can be pretty sure that the content you just added to your web site will show up on search engines only when its a news
agency site or your site needs to be 2 or 3 years old with no bad remarks from Google. In fact they never tell you the remarks, they just add it to their knowledge base.

Google is Against us.

Meet Mr.Matt Cutts the head of Google web spam team.He and his team is ruthlessly working against web spam. When Google's web master guidelines are breached to a large extent. Its what they call Web Spam. There are a "LOT" of people around the world working on SEO. These guys are professionals just like me. But there is not CMMi level certification awarded even for those who produce best results. Some companies get a CMM levels for their software and show it up for SEO. Thats a bad thing. There is not standard method of doing sEO. Everyone of these SEO will have their own practices for doing it. But no matter what we do, Google always is against manipulating itself for high rank.No one of us wanted to be manipulated or even cheated and so is Google. They punish web sites if they try some methods to trick the search engine robot for getting a higher rank. They're right on their part. So what is the solution to all this work againsts. Some of the successful people in getting higher ranks( I don't mean SEO guys) are those who followed the Google web master guidelines either intentionally or just a part of building their own site.Wikipedia is one such example. To me right now SEO means following Google's guidelines. In fact following this would give a lot of benefits both for Visitors and Google.

SEO is not Super Easy Optimization

What does it mean? If you start a blog today and slap some ads on it with your "imaginary" visitors and look for income,it doesn't work.Eventually you lose the interest and stop working on it.This is not such a business. I'm working on it for more than a year and its only now I reap the benefits. Believe it or not Yahoo took six months to take one of my pages to top ten in search results. I hate yahoo for doing this. These guys are just too strict,can't blame them for it because they look at quality of the page and put you in a sandbox for long time. Its six months inside the sandbox and I'm out of it now.Google's pretty fast and I'm getting a lot of visitors from Google Search results.

We face problems same as search engines

You type in some query and Google produces a list of sites that are related to that term. Most relevant based on their algorithms.But what runs in the mind of someone who searches is not known. Might be search engines deliver results to you based on your earlier queries.This does not solve the problem.If I want to get a page for the search term "USB driver for P2P". The result pages look as if Google functions flawlessly, yes it is flawless but what goes in the mind of the person who searches is different from the algorithmic results. The person bears in mind the
driver that is used to connect two PC's using USB ports. But the results produced are for the P2P file sharing over the Internet.Any search engine fails on this account. Might be some geek at Google will solve it soon just like they solved the mistyped word with the "Did you mean" feature. This problem with the user's context meaning is also applicable to us. When someone lands on my site and gets content that is not desirable the user experience degrades. This is a small problem when considering the ratio of good vs bad results. But the problem is not solved in anyway.When you start optimizing for some keywords, the combinations that are not wanted are also produced.Take this example "Google is Good. Microsoft Sucks". If I place this on the title of my page. There is a possibility that the page appears for the search term "Google Sucks". The person who authored the page did not mean it. But still algorithmic results suck in this way also. I mean all search engines suffer the same problem as this.

Algorithms keep changing


Google does not have the algorithm same as in 1998, these guys keep revising the algorithm at all times.And this is a problem when SEO starts deviate towards the "Black Hat" kind. Search Engines eliminate black hat techniques as each time the algorithm is revised and this the learning happens cumulatively. Apart from their algorithm their Sand boxing technique changes. In spite of these changes, you try tricking the bot in a big way, you're done, they block your site depending on the penalty that you receive.


How long will SEO survive?


It will survive as long as Internet and web design survives. It is increasingly becoming the integral part of web site design itself.So there is much more opportunities experiment with search engines.With experience it makes a lot of difference to your online presence.Some time in the next 100 years some technology might replace Internet. Till then its good time for people like me.


So,What is SEO?

SEO is advertising for free. I'm not telling its free money,its free advertising. You pay some bucks to Google to get place your ads on the side of search results each time it appears on the results. Why not spend money to be on the search results for infinite number of times. Contact me if you want to apply SEO for your site.

Another SEO tactic,
I just want to know how long does it take to index this post by search engines. So I use this word nivashification which is not on any other page on the web. After this page gets indexed type in nivashification will show up this page.